package com.linghu.service;
|
|
|
import com.linghu.model.common.ResponseResult;
|
import com.linghu.model.dto.*;
|
import reactor.core.publisher.Mono;
|
|
public interface CollectionService {
|
Mono<ResponseResult<?>> getResponseResultMono(SearchTaskRequest searchTaskRequest);
|
|
Mono<TaskResultResponse> getTaskResultResponseMono(String taskId);
|
|
Mono<TaskStatusResponse> getError(String taskId);
|
|
Mono<ResponseResult<TaskCancelResponse>> getResponseResult(Integer keywordId);
|
|
Mono<ServerResourceResponse> getServerResourceResponseMono();
|
|
Mono<HealthResponse> getHealthResponseMono();
|
|
Mono<TaskListResponse> getTaskListResponseMono();
|
}
|